A photocell is a switch operated by daylight: it conducts in the dark and opens in the light. Wired in the hot to a fixture, it brings the load on at dusk and drops it at dawn, all by itself. Flip the diagram between dark and daylight to see the lamp follow the sky.
How this circuit works
Electrically it is a single switch in the hot line — no different in shape from an ordinary single-pole. What is different is who throws it. Instead of a finger, it is the ambient light level. When the light falls below the cell's threshold, its contact closes, the hot reaches the lamp, and the fixture comes on. When daylight returns, the contact opens and the lamp goes out.
The inversion is the thing to hold onto: darkness turns it on. That is the opposite of every hand switch you have used, and it makes complete sense once you remember the job is to light a place when the sun stops doing it for you.
Questions people ask
How does a photocell switch a light?
It contains a light-sensitive element that changes the state of a switching contact. In darkness the contact closes and the load comes on; in daylight it opens and the load goes off. So it is a switch that the sky operates instead of your hand.
Why does it turn the light on in the dark rather than the light?
Because its whole purpose is dusk-to-dawn lighting — it should light an area when the natural light fails. So the sensing is inverted compared with a room switch: darkness makes it conduct, daylight makes it open. Toggle the diagram between dark and daylight and watch the lamp follow.
Why do photocells have a short delay?
To ignore brief changes — a passing cloud, a car headlight, or the light it is controlling shining back at it. A little lag stops it chattering on and off at dusk and keeps it from seeing its own lamp and switching itself off.
